Mathematical Thought Leadership Campaign Roadmap

Translates internal SME expertise and proprietary datasets into an authoritative thought leadership campaign plan.

Use this template to extract complex internal mathematical reasoning and dataset insights from researchers into an enterprise-ready thought leadership roadmap. It aligns technical proofs with executive buyer priorities.
